Which of the following medications is least likely to raise pulse pressure?

ACE inhibitors are primarily known for their ability to lower blood pressure through vasodilation and reducing the overall workload on the heart. When blood pressure decreases, particularly the diastolic pressure, the pulse pressure can either remain stable or may reduce depending on the overall systemic vascular resistance and heart rate response.

In contrast, steroid medications can lead to fluid retention and increased blood volume, potentially raising blood pressure and hence increasing pulse pressure. Birth control pills can also influence blood pressure through fluid retention and hormonal changes, which may increase pulse pressure. Similarly, SSRIs may influence blood pressure through various mechanisms, potentially affecting pulse pressure as well.

Since ACE inhibitors are designed to lower blood pressure and generally do not contribute to an increase in pulse pressure, this makes them the least likely among the choices to raise pulse pressure significantly. Understanding the pharmacodynamics of these medications can provide clarity on their effects on cardiovascular parameters such as pulse pressure.
